Jaroslav Kousal is a scholar working on Materials Chemistry, Surfaces, Coatings and Films and Electrical and Electronic Engineering. According to data from OpenAlex, Jaroslav Kousal has authored 82 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Materials Chemistry, 33 papers in Surfaces, Coatings and Films and 26 papers in Electrical and Electronic Engineering. Recurrent topics in Jaroslav Kousal's work include Surface Modification and Superhydrophobicity (27 papers), nanoparticles nucleation surface interactions (17 papers) and Metal and Thin Film Mechanics (15 papers). Jaroslav Kousal is often cited by papers focused on Surface Modification and Superhydrophobicity (27 papers), nanoparticles nucleation surface interactions (17 papers) and Metal and Thin Film Mechanics (15 papers). Jaroslav Kousal collaborates with scholars based in Czechia, Germany and Japan. Jaroslav Kousal's co-authors include Hynek Biederman, D. Slavı́nská, Ondřej Kylián, Jan Hanuš, Andrei Choukourov, Oleksandr Polonskyi, A. Choukourov, Anna Artemenko, Pavel Solař and Martin Drábik and has published in prestigious journals such as The Journal of Physical Chemistry B, Scientific Reports and ACS Applied Materials & Interfaces.
